Will Young in comedy therapy

Will Young in comedy therapy


Will Young thought having therapy was like being in a comedy.

The 'Hopes and Fears’ singer struggled to cope with fame and, after fearing he was turning into a 'loony pop star', sought help from a therapist and embarked on a week-long course to boost his self-esteem.

He said: 'I had thought I was coping well with my job and being famous but I became scared of going out and meeting people. I was going into loony, reclusive-pop-star mode, which is very easy to do because you’re always busy and people tend to do what you want.

'I went on the course and stood up and said, 'Hi, I’m Will, I’m a pop star and I’m not very confident.’ It was like being in a comedy. But it was extremely valuable. I’m going on another one soon. I’m looking forward to it.'

Will now sees a therapist regularly and says he has learnt to boost his confidence by always trying to challenge himself and face his fears.

He added: 'At the risk of sounding like a self-help manual, it’s about fulfilling your potential. That’s surely what life’s about.

'There’s a part of me that so wants to be a recluse and not do anything that I push myself into mad situations just to prove to myself that I can do it.'

Jessica Simpson wants stimulation

Jessica Simpson wants stimulation


Jessica Simpson wants a man who can intellectually stimulate her.

The singer-and-actress – who famously got chicken confused with tuna – doesn’t want to get bored in a relationship so wants a guy with brains.

She said: "I don't want to get bored. I can bore out pretty easily, so I love intellectual men ... people that will always keep me intrigued."

The blonde beauty – who split from American footballer Tony Romo in July – also revealed she wants to be inspired by her next romance.

Jessica – who was previously married to Nick Lachey – said: "I definitely love a spiritual man – somebody that is going to always inspire me.

"I love artistic men – somebody that really understands their art. I like a confident man."

Jessica is currently travelling the world filming her new TV show 'The Price of Beauty’ and says it’s made her realise what she wants out of life.

She added to US TV show 'Extra’: "I couldn't have had this journey at a better time in my life, to seek out beauty, to seek out confidence and to seek out the power of a woman. It really is about who I am and what I want to become, and what's going to make the best version of myself."

The show sees Jessica jetting around the globe to see different interpretations of beauty.

Nicole Kidman terrified of singing

Nicole Kidman terrified of singing


Nicole Kidman is terrified of singing.

The 42-year-old star - who has previously released duets with her 'Moulin Rouge!' co-star Ewan McGregor and British singer Robbie Williams - insists she hates performing in front of people and had to be persuaded to sing in new musical movie 'Nine'.

She said: "I was terrified of it. I am not a natural singer in the sense that I don't love getting up in front of a group of people and just belting out a tune. It needs to be coaxed out of me because I want my voice to tell a story and sometimes it doesn't have the capacity to do that."

The actress felt particularly pressured because director Rob Marshall had told her he envisaged her appearing as a "goddess" in the movie.

She told Empire magazine: "When Rob approached me, he told me a role had been written especially. He told me he wanted her to look like a goddess and I was a little overwhelmed by that."

While Nicole was eventually persuaded to record her vocals, she has previously vowed never to sing with her husband, country music star Keith Urban.

She said: "We have our work, but most important is our life together, we don't want to blend the two."

Lostprophets 2010 tour dates

Lostprophets 2010 tour dates


After several sold out shows in the last couple of months, including electrifying performances headlining the Radio 1/NME Stage at the Reading and Leeds Festivals and a Q Awards show at the Forum, LOSTPROPHETS have announced a UK tour for next year. The band release their fourth album 'The Betrayed’ on 18th January 2010 which includes the top 20 single 'It’s Not The End of The World, But I Can See It From Here’.

The band who consist of guitarist Mike Lewis, frontman Ian Watkins, Lee Gaze (guitar), Stuart Richardson (bass), Jamie Oliver (keyboards, programming) and new drummer Luke Johnson will also return in November for a couple of shows including their debut appearance at the Little Noise Sessions. These gigs are held every year in the Union Chapel In London and curated by DJ Jo Whiley with acts as diverse as Editors, Alexandra Burke and Taio Cruz all set to appear this year. A very special show with a few surprises is planned.

'The Betrayed’ was recorded in several locations and studios in Los Angeles, with a few false starts where the band scrapped various recordings with different producers. Eventually, a trip back to their native Wales and original rehearsal rooms in Cardiff saw the group re-invigorated and energised and on their return to the US things came together quickly. Bassist Stuart Richardson took on production and mixing duties (alongside Justin Hopfer with whom he’d previously worked with on Welsh rock act Attack Attack) for the first time and the band have created their most ambitious and accomplished album to date.

Taylor Swift introduces Taylor Lautner to her mum

Taylor Swift introduces Taylor Lautner to her mum


Taylor Swift has introduced her 'amazing' new boyfriend Taylor Lautner to her mother.

The 19-year-old singer – who has reportedly been dating the 17-year-old actor after they met on set of their romantic comedy 'Valentine’s Day’ - took the 'Twilight’ hunk out for dinner with her mom Andrea Swift on Monday night, sparking rumours their relationship is getting serious.

She said: 'Are we an item? I don’t know. He’s an amazing guy and we’re really close. And, yep, were in a movie together and I’m really excited about seeing it.'

The songstress is so desperate to see herself looking loved-up with Taylor on the big screen, she has begged movie bosses to let them watch the an advanced version of the film in private.

She explained to CMT Radio host Cody Alan: "I haven't seen 'Valentine's Day’ at all. So hopefully we'll get to do a private screening because we both wanna see it so bad 'cause our scene was so much fun to do."

The blonde songstress recently admitted she was keen to start dating again following her split from Jonas Brothers singer Joe Jonas last October.

Taylor and Taylor were spotted together at a Los Angeles Kings hockey game last weekend.

She recently admitted: "I love him, he's so cute."

'Valentine’s Day’ is due for release next year.

Tinchy Stryder and Chipmunk team up with LittleBigPlanet on PSP

Tinchy Stryder and Chipmunk team up with LittleBigPlanet on PSP


TINCHY STRYDER & CHIPMUNK

Team up with LittleBigPlanet on PSP!

Number 1 chart topping Tinchy Stryder and recent MOBO winning friend Chipmunk will be designing their very own levels for the hugely popular game LittleBigPlanet to be released on PlayStation® Portable (PSP) November 18th. The stars will join the likes of Scissor Sisters, Lily Allen, The Script, The Coral, The Horrors, Lil Chris and Daniel Merriweather in being asked to design levels for the game.

Tinchy and Chipmunk will be designing their LittleBigPlanet levels on their own PSPs whilst on tour together around the UK. Designing the level should come naturally to Tinchy who before topping the charts completed a degree in Digital Arts and Moving Image. Footage of them both designing their levels can be seen at www.youtube.com/littlebigplanetuk. The levels will be made available to download in the launch week of the game. Since the launch of LittleBigPlanet over a million levels have been created by fans of the game.

In a special addition the pop stars are also set to be immortalised by the creators of LittleBigPlanet when they are rendered as special sackboys – the LittleBigPlanet hero. The designs for the new sackboys will be picked via a special online competition LIVE NOW - where fans of the rappers and the game can upload their designs which will then be judged and adapted by Tinchy and Chipmunk. The final designs will then be created by the developers at Sony PlayStation.

Lady Gaga giving away her hair with new album

Lady Gaga giving away her hair with new album


Lady Gaga is giving away a lock of her hair with her new album.

The 'Paparazzi’ singer is preparing to release a deluxe version of her new album 'The Fame Monster’ as a special-edition art book next month with a number of bizarre gifts, including a piece of her blonde hair, a personal note from the songstress and a jigsaw puzzle.

The collector’s sets will also be filled with pictorials, posters, fanzines, paper dolls, 3D glasses and a behind-the-scenes look at her bizarre life.

As well as all the hits from the 2008 LP 'The Fame’, the updated album will feature eight new tracks, including 'Telephone’ – a duet with Beyonce Knowles.

Gaga is currently rehearsing hard for 'The Monster Ball Tour’, which will coincide with the updated LP.

She explained: "I’ve been training for two hours a day to get ready for this. I sing on the treadmill! I do cardio and weights on top of my rehearsals. I want to get my whole body in prime condition so I can carry the show."

The singer – who is known for her outrageous fashion choices and party lifestyle – also admitted she has tried hard to look 'interesting' while allowing her to grow in self confidence.

She explained to Canada’s Flare magazine: "Fashion saved my life. It was complete liberation, it made me feel powerful, ambitious and much more resilient.

"We all need an image that screams, 'I’m an individual!’ I think Jennifer Aniston is beautiful - she’s gorgeous - but I prefer to look interesting rather than pretty.'

'The Fame Monster’ is due for release in the US on November 24.
